Janspeed turbo kit for Crossflow Complete and Genuine
From my mk1 XR2 but will fit any 1300 or 1600 crossflow
Listen asking price is a starting point, i am not out too wring every penny out of this sale, would rather it go to someone who knew what they were gettng and had enthuisasim for it. but on the flip side im not giving it away either
Janspeed turbo conversion, running 6.5 PSi boost. Includes manifold, turbo, wastgage, inlet manifold correct and very rare positive pressure carb done by Weber not a diy job
jetted etc for 1600cc engine, janspeed plenium, all oil lines, all fuel lines, facet fuel pump, all literature, unused janspeed serial plate.
dizzy coil and microdynamics turbo ignition control, although if I were to fit this kit again I would go for trigger wheels megajolt kit for hassle free set up
increased power at the wheels from 55bhp to 85bhp on an other wise standard XR2 (rolling road from 1982) on standard compression
Was used by a college for development work on a testbed engine (literature confirms) and hardly used from about 1985 to 2003. Fitted to my xr2 at around 2001 by previous owner (still have his contact details) and done about 2-3k.
oil lines plug straight into a front wheel drive cross flow, should be quite similar for a rwd
This is a bolt on kit no need for engine removal
